Kick-start your career where it counts: on site, helping major projects deliver solid ecological and environmental performance post-consent and through construction.
As a Graduate Ecologist, you’ll influence design, develop and review Environmental Management documentation, provide site-based environmental management and advisory services, and deliver environmental assurance with weekly site visits.
You’ll be mentored by best-in-class practitioners with structured training and clear progression.
This role will support the team and clients in:
* Identify ecological risks and opportunities across the project lifecycle through targeted surveys and practical advice.
* Drive ecological performance on site: advise clients and contractors, deliver mitigation, and adapt measures as conditions change.
* Enhance biodiversity: implement planned enhancements and suggest new opportunities that emerge during construction.
Support clients at pre and post planning consent and construction phases where there is an opportunity to make a real impact on the project’s ecological performance.
* Attend the development site to undertake ecological pre-activity surveys to inform mitigation requirements.
* Provide ecologically sound advice to inform construction programme and methods.
* Act as an accredited agent on relevant protected species licences, depending on experience.
* Liaise with the Project Management teams to promote compliance with management documents (e.g. Species Protection Plans) and review RAMS where ecology is a material factor.
* Act as the primary point of contact for any unexpected protected species encounters, providing proportionate, site-appropriate solutions.
* Author PEA’s
* Assist in the delivery and / or creation of Habitat Management Plans / Enhancement Plans.
* Author Species Protection Plans / Breeding Bird Protection Plans.
* Promote high levels of performance.
* Deliver toolbox talks where necessary.
